Problem Details:

The maps thumbnails are all scrambled and when i click a map in the chat it takes me to a completely different map, in the image i clicked the map "DECO*27 - Streaming Heart feat. Hatsune Miku [Extra]" and it took me to another one that has the thumbnail of the one I clicked
I tried f5 2 times but it didn't work

Video or screenshot showing the problem:



osu! version: 20180811.2
Death
Close osu!, navigate to your osu! folder and remove the "osu!.db" file from it, restart the game and when you go to the song selection screen you should see all of your maps start to reprocess.

This will fix the thumbnails, but just as a note, this will mark all of your beatmaps as unplayed (meaning you won't be able to use the "recently played" grouping) and you will lose any beatmap specific settings like local offset, background dim, etc just in case you use any of those things.

Doge Owner
Make sure your client isn't shutting down incorrectly (crashes, power outages, brownouts, depleted laptop battery or removed power cord, accidentally hitting the power button, ending the process manually etc..) The only thing you can do when this happens is the above, or you can just try F5 to reprocess all your beatmaps. Sometimes, that fixes it for me without having to move "osu!.db" out of my osu! folder.
